My H has 13 x 38 ("M" size) tires/rims. I have a chance to get 10 x 38 ("H") tires/rims. Occasionally I pull a pto hay baler. With the 13" tires I use 1st gear and it is tough. Would the 10" slow the ground travel enough to give me appreciably more power? Thanks
 
Some, but probably not much. Except if your tires are really 13-38's, those are equivalent to 14.9's in the "new" size and you probably will notice a difference. If they are 13.6's, then the old size is 12-38, and the difference is probably minimal. Ideal size for an H is 11/12.4-38.
